Ingredients You’ll Need

This fruity punch is made with cranberry, pineapple and a splash of lemon juice. The lemon juice (fresh please) cuts down on the sweetness from the other juices so we’re not sipping on all sugar here. In fact, you hardly taste the alcohol at all. So sip carefully, my friends.

  • 2 cups vodka: Use a good quality vodka
  • 1/4 cup triple sec: Can also swap out Cointreau or Grand Marnier
  • 3 cups cranberry juice: Regular or Diet, you can even try flavored cranberry juice
  • 1 cup pineapple juice: Regular or Light
  • 1/4 cup lemon juice: Fresh squeezed will give you the best flavor
  • Garnishes: Fresh cranberries, star anise and cinnamon sticks or fresh rosemary sprig

Can You Make This Punch Recipe Without Alcohol?

If you want to make this Christmas Punch recipe without alcohol, a virgin recipe perhaps for the kids to drink, you definitely can. I would choose the cold option for serving and replace the vodka and triple sec with seltzer, flavored seltzer of soda like Sprite, 7UP or ginger ale.

You can can also get more kid friendly with the garnishes and use grapes and/or slices of fresh fruit like apples and oranges. Set up a garnish bar next to the kid friendly punch and let them pick their own garnishes! This is also a great idea for the adult punch table too.

Christmas Punch Recipe

  • Author: Dan
  • Prep Time: 5 minutes
  • Cook Time: 2 hours
  • Total Time: 2 hours 5 minutes
  • Yield: 10 servings 1x

This Slow Cooker Christmas Punch can be served warm or cold! A delicious, spirited punch that makes your whole house smell like Christmas!

Scale

Ingredients

  • 2 cups vodka
  • 1/4 cup triple sec
  • 3 cups cranberry juice
  • 1 cup pineapple juice
  • 1/4 cup lemon juice
  • Fresh cranberries, star anise and cinnamon sticks for garnish

Instructions

For Cold Punch:

  1. Add the vodka, triple sec, cranberry juice, pineapple juice and lemon juice to a pitcher and stir.
  2. Keep refrigerated until ready to serve, then garnish each glass with a star anise, a few fresh cranberries and a cinnamon stick.

For Warm Punch: 

  1. Add the vodka, triple sec, cranberry juice, pineapple juice and lemon juice to a slow cooker along with 2 cinnamon sticks and 1 star anise.
  2. Set on low for 2 hours, then set the slow cooker to the warm setting. Serve the punch warm with a fresh cinnamon stick, star anise and a few fresh cranberries for garnish.
